Output 84dee66d3a25fe5979ea7e31d50498a036137c311a7e4d4cb5c18a233e51dcec:0

value
42085873
script pubkey
OP_0 OP_PUSHBYTES_20 a629e35acc8f86782e125bd20f5b959a02413fc9
address
ltc1q5c57xkkv37r8stsjt0fq7ku4ngpyz07fw9k4nq
transaction
84dee66d3a25fe5979ea7e31d50498a036137c311a7e4d4cb5c18a233e51dcec
spent
true